It's a good thing I like sports. On 11-15-03, David and I had our first date at a San Jose Sharks hockey game, our second date at a 49er/Steeler footbal game 2 days later... and he proposed to me 2 1/2 years later at a Pirates/White Sox baseball game in Pittsburgh. It can get a little out of hand on football-sundays in the fall when the TVs are on from 10 am - 10 pm with nothing but football. And, the endless amounts of car time spent listening to sports radio. But, sports are definitely a big part of our lives. David and I both played soccer, basketball and baseball/softball through high school and yes, RC was state champs David's senior year - which I'm often reminded of. A few weeks ago he finally took me up on my basketball challenge and we played a friendly game of horse and 1 on 1 down at the park. These days, David would rather watch sports than play and I'm the other way around but we find a way to compromise. The best was when we went running (for the first and so far last time) in Maui - I definitely have him beat when it comes to a long run, but as soon as we started sprinting I was left in the dust. (Partly due to me laughing so hard that I couldn't run.)
So, seeing my name and will you marry me? on the scoreboard in the 4th inning of the Pirates game wasn't exactly the most romantic proposal, but it was a perfect proposal for us. From here, www.roadtoourwedding.com was born (sister site to www.roadtonutrition.com). We'll be sharing our journey of planning a wedding from start to finish so that whatever state you may live in you can be a part of our excitement and our blunders. Enjoy!
